Summary
Furthering Access to Stroke Telemedicine Act This bill amends title XVIII (Medicare) of the Social Security Act to specify that certain siting requirements applicable under the Medicare program shall not apply to telehealth services that are furnished after 2017 for purposes of evaluating an acute stroke. The Centers for Medicare & Medicaid Services shall not pay an originating-site facility fee with respect to such telehealth services.
